Types Of Electric Car Chargers
There are three types of electric car chargers that you may choose from.
- Rapid Chargers
This type of charger is the fastest way to charge your electric vehicle. It is often found in motorway services and supplies power direct or alternating current (AC) to recharge a car’s battery as quickly as possible. Using rapid chargers, EVs can be recharged at 80% in a short span of 20 minutes. All rapid devices include charging cables tethered to a unit and can only be used on compatible vehicles. - Fast Chargers
The majority of fast chargers provide AC charging and take about 4 to 6 hours to recharge a battery. Units utilising fast chargers are either tethered or untethered which allows flexibility. - Slow Chargers
This is the most common and slowest type of charger that takes 6-12 hours of recharge for minimum usage. Many homeowners use it if they want to recharge overnight.
